A cold region is maintained at the temperature TL below the environment temperature T0 by the steady operation of an irreversible refrigeration machine. The refrigeration load \dot{A_L} is attributed to the leakage of heat from T0 to TL. Prove that the total mechanical power demanded by this machine (\dot{W}) is equal to T0 times the total rate of entropy generation (\dot{S}gen), where (\dot{S}gen) equals the entropy generated by the irreversible refrigeration and by the leakage of \dog{A_L} from T0 to TL.
